在WSO2 ESB API中动态生成JSON whit pyloadfactory

时间:2015-05-06 10:08:38

标签: json wso2 wso2esb

我为WSO2 ESB开发了一个API资源。此资源是一个删除方法,它会返回JSON并且必须将该JSON发送到端点。

但是WSO2需要使用payloadfactory mediator在API资源中向端点发送JSON。具体来说,我重温了一个像这样的数组JSON内容:

[{"id":"1"}, {"id":"2"}]

我可以创建一个没有数组的JSON响应:

<payloadFactory media-type="json"><format>{ "id": "$1"}</format><args><arg expression="$.id" evaluator="json"></arg></args></payloadFactory>

但是,我不知道如何使用丰富的调解员来解决这个问题。我必须动态地在JSON中添加数据。

0 个答案:

没有答案